{"trustable":true,"sections":[{"title":"","value":{"format":"MD","content":"Yi Sima was one of the best counselors of Cao Cao. He likes to play a funny game himself. It looks like the modern Sudoku, but smaller.\n\nActually, Yi Sima was playing it different. First of all, he tried to generate a $4\\times 4$ board with every row contains $1$ to $4$, every column contains $1$ to $4$.\nAlso he made sure that if we cut the board into four $2\\times 2$ pieces, every piece contains $1$ to $4$.\n\nThen, he removed several numbers from the board and gave it to another guy to recover it. As other counselors are not as smart as Yi Sima, Yi Sima always made sure that the\nboard only has one way to recover.\n\nActually, you are seeing this because you\u0027ve passed through to the Three-Kingdom Age. You can recover the board to make Yi Sima happy and be promoted. Go and do it!!!"}},{"title":"Input","value":{"format":"MD","content":"The first line of the input gives the number of test cases, $T$($1\\leq T\\leq 100$). $T$ test cases follow. Each test case starts with an empty line followed by $4$ lines.\nEach line consist of $4$ characters. Each character represents the number in the corresponding cell (one of `1`, `2`, `3`, `4`). `*` represents that number was removed by Yi Sima.\n\nIt\u0027s guaranteed that there will be exactly one way to recover the board."}},{"title":"Output","value":{"format":"MD","content":"For each test case, output one line containing `Case #x:`, where $x$ is the test case number (starting from $1$).\nThen output $4$ lines with $4$ characters each. indicate the recovered board."}},{"title":"Sample 1","value":{"format":"HTML","content":"\u003ctable class\u003d\u0027vjudge_sample\u0027\u003e\n\u003cthead\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003cth\u003eInput\u003c/th\u003e\n \u003cth\u003eOutput\u003c/th\u003e\n \u003c/tr\u003e\n\u003c/thead\u003e\n\u003ctbody\u003e\n \u003ctr\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003e\u003cpre\u003e3\n\n****\n2341\n4123\n3214\n\n*243\n*312\n*421\n*134\n\n*41*\n**3*\n2*41\n4*2*\u003c/pre\u003e\u003c/td\u003e\n \u003ctd\u003e\u003cpre\u003eCase #1:\n1432\n2341\n4123\n3214\nCase #2:\n1243\n4312\n3421\n2134\nCase #3:\n3412\n1234\n2341\n4123\u003c/pre\u003e\u003c/td\u003e\n \u003c/tr\u003e\n\u003c/tbody\u003e\n\u003c/table\u003e\n"}}]}
